На первую страницу Курсы для IT специалистов Курсы ИБ Психология - Управление - Маркетинг Курсы для пользователей  

Телефон: +7(495)933-00-06 / О компании / Наши координаты / Карта сайта /  

Авторские курсы по технологиям Microsoft


Курс: 20464 Developing Microsoft SQL Server Databases
(Разработка баз данных Microsoft SQL Server)

Ориентирован: на специалистов в области IT, занимающихся администрированием и поддержкой баз данных SQL Server.
Предварительный уровень подготовки:

  • Практические знания Transact-SQL.
  • Практические знания реляционных баз данных.
  • Базовые навыки работы в Windows Server.
  • Навыки разработки баз данных.
  • Навыки работы в SQL Server: уметь писать запросы Transact-SQL или прослушать курс 20461: Создание запросов Transact-SQL в Microsoft SQL Server
Продолжительность: 5 дней, 40 часов.
Методические материалы: учебник Microsoft на английском языке.
Документ об окончании курса: сертификат корпорации Microsoft.
Квалификационный тест: 070-464.

Программа курса

  1. Введение в разработку баз данных
    • Введение в платформу SQL Server
    • Инструменты для работы с SQL Server
    • Настройка служб SQL Server
  2. Проектирование и реализация таблиц
    • Проектирование таблиц
    • Создание и изменение таблиц
  3. Обеспечение целостности данных посредством ограничений
    • Принудительное обеспечение целостности данных
    • Реализация доменной целостности
    • Реализация сущностной и ссылочной целостности
  4. Планирование индексов
    • Основные понятия индексирования
    • Индексы на одну колонку и композитные индексы
    • Структуры таблиц в SQL Server
    • Работа с кластеризованными индексами
  5. Расширенное индексирование
    • Основные понятия плана выполнения
    • Общие элементы плана выполнения
    • Работа с планами выполнения
    • Разработка эффективных некластеризованных индексов
    • Мониторинг производительности
  6. Столбцовые индексы
    • Столбцовые индексы
    • Лучшие практики использования столбцовых индексов
  7. Проектирование и реализация представлений
    • Введение в представления
    • Создание и управление представлениями
    • Вопросы производительности представлений
  8. Проектирование и реализация хранимых процедур
    • Введение в хранимые процедуры
    • Работа с хранимыми процедурами
    • Реализация параметризованных хранимых процедур
    • Контроль контекста выполнения
  9. Проектирование и реализация пользовательских функций
    • Обзор функций
    • Проектирование и реализация скалярных функций
    • Проектирование и реализация функций возвращающих табличное значение
    • Вопросы реализации функций
    • Альтернативы функциям
  10. Реакция на изменение данных с помощью триггеров
    • Проектирование триггеров DML
    • Реализация триггеров DML
    • Расширенные концепции триггеров
  11. Использование таблиц в оперативной памяти
    • Оптимизированные по памяти таблицы
    • Нативные хранимые процедуры
  12. Реализация управляемого кода в SQL Server
    • Введение в интеграцию SQL CLR
    • Импорт и настройка сборок
    • Внедрение интеграции с SQL CL
  13. Хранение и запросы к XML-данным в SQL Server
    • Введение в XML и XML-схемы
    • Хранения XML-данных и схем в SQL Server
    • Реализация XML типа данных
    • Использование инструкции FOR XML языка T-SQL
    • Знакомство с XQuery
    • Доступ к данным XML
  14. Работа с пространственными данными SQL Server
    • Введение в пространственные типы данных
    • Работа с пространственными типами данных SQL Server
    • Использование пространственных данных в приложениях
  15. Включение файлов данных в базы данных
    • Запрос данных с хранимыми процедурами
    • Реализация FILESTREAM и таблиц файлов
    • Поиск файлов данных.